繁体   English   中英

为什么我无法在Android上实例化mbed USB包装器类

[英]Why can't I instantiate an mbed USB wrapper class on android

在这里按照这个方向进行操作并添加了作者创建的两个USB包装器(AdkPort和Ringbuffer)

在此处输入图片说明

在其上移动光标会显示“ class”或“ interface”预期。

任何想法如何解决这个问题?

您是在课堂外声明mbed。

您指向的链接显示以下代码片段:

private AdkPort mbed;
...
public void onCreate(Bundle savedInstanceState) {

    super.onCreate(savedInstanceState);
            ...
            mbed = new AdkPort(this);
            Thread thread = new Thread(mbed);
            thread.start();
            mbed.attachOnNew(new AdkPort.MessageNotifier(){ 
        @Override
        public void onNew()
        {
            byte[] in = mbed.readB();
                            // Do something with the data
                    }
            });
            ...
   }

您可能看不到的是,在上面的片段中,“私有AdkPort mbed”; 在一个Activity(一个类)中。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M